Simply put, autoimmune diseases are conditions where the body’s immune system attacks its own tissues rather than a foreign molecule like bacteria, and they are a huge problem both in this country and worldwide. You’re probably familiar with the most common autoimmune diseases, like rheumatoid arthritis, lupus, multiple sclerosis, inflammatory bowel disease, type 1 diabetes, hypothyroidism, and psoriasis. But there are many more autoimmune diseases that affect the nervous system, joints and muscles, skin, endocrine gland, and heart.
In today’s episode of my series I’m calling Health Bites, I talk about the main causes of autoimmune disease, the conventional medicine approach versus the Functional Medicine approach to treating autoimmune disease, and how to reverse the course of these devastating illnesses.
